Hi team,

Before I hand off the 3.2 release, please note the humidity sensor drift reported on Verdana controllers in the Elmbrook trial site. Drift exceeds 4% after roughly ten days of continuous operation; firmware 3.2.1 adds an automatic recalibration cycle every 72 hours. Support should advise growers to install 3.2.1 and trigger a manual recalibration once. The hotfix bundle must be verified before distribution, so I'm including the signing key used for the 3.2.1 packages below.

release key, fahof-yagap: bky3_m5d

Action item from the Lockspring reset-flow incident: before we ship the revamped password reset, the release manager needs to gate the rollout behind the staged flag and confirm token expiry is set to 15 minutes, not the old 24 hours — that gap is literally what bit us. Also double-check the rate limiter config made it into the release branch; it got dropped last time. Sign-off checklist, rollout stages, and the rollback plan are all written up on the internal page here:

wiki page, kahog-hahig: https://vault.zemvargrid.internal/display/deploy/repo/settings/merge_requests/job/settings/6f3b933774dbc5320a4daa18

Context: Ardenfell line margins slipped three points over two quarters. Drivers: input steel costs, aggressive discounting at the Westmoor branch, and a stale price book. Proposal: uplift list prices four percent, tighten discount authority to regional level, sunset the two lowest-margin SKUs. Risk: volume loss at Halverton accounts, estimated under two percent. Decision requested at Thursday's review. Modelling assumptions are in the appendix pack. The commercial reasoning leadership wants kept close is noted directly below.

board note of tajop-yajof: The finance team signed off on a budget of $77.6 million for Project Pramir.